Transaction 80dd07bc10103a95180568a0fdfdeb576a46fcf7faf55fc27f1dced864f7e971
1 Input
1 Output
-
80dd07bc10103a95180568a0fdfdeb576a46fcf7faf55fc27f1dced864f7e971:0
- value
- 100000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c18c2866bcff4eeca9632d5bb339b53a90266737 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JePKMqEiZ5epsRqRgMU73snDLV3iAHU13